Setting Up and Using Your Expense Tracker
Okay, so you've found your perfect free expense tracker spreadsheet. Now it's time to set it up and start tracking your expenses! It might seem daunting at first, but trust me, it's easier than you think. Here's a step-by-step guide to get you going.
First, download or open your template. If you've downloaded a template from a website, open it in Google Sheets or Microsoft Excel. If you're using a built-in template, simply select it and open it. Make sure that you have an account with the corresponding platform if you are downloading a template. If you're using Google Sheets, you'll need a Google account. If you're using Excel, you'll need a Microsoft account. Next, customize your categories. This is a super important step. Most templates come with pre-defined categories, such as groceries, rent, and transportation. However, you can add, remove, or modify these categories to fit your specific needs. Think about your unique spending habits. Create categories that accurately reflect how you spend your money. For example, if you eat out a lot, create separate categories for restaurants, fast food, and coffee shops. Similarly, if you have multiple income streams, create categories for each one.
Then, input your income. Start by entering your income. This can be your salary, any side hustle earnings, or any other source of income. This information will help you track your net income and see how much money you have available to spend. Be sure to include both your gross and net income. This will help you understand how much is being deducted for taxes, insurance, and other contributions. After this, enter your expenses. This is where the real tracking begins! Each time you spend money, record the transaction in your spreadsheet. Include the date, the category, the amount, and a brief description. Be as accurate as possible, and try to record your expenses daily. This will give you a real-time view of your spending. Don't worry if you miss a day or two; just catch up as soon as you can. Finally, review and analyze your data regularly. Once you've been tracking your expenses for a while, it's time to review your data. Look for trends, patterns, and areas where you might be overspending. Use charts and graphs to visualize your spending and get a better understanding of your financial habits. Make adjustments as needed. If you notice that you're spending too much on a certain category, try to cut back or find cheaper alternatives. This is an ongoing process. Continue to track your expenses, analyze your data, and make adjustments as needed to stay on track. Be patient with yourself, and don't get discouraged if you slip up from time to time.

Tips for Maximizing Your Free Expense Tracker
Alright, you've got your free expense tracker spreadsheet set up and are diligently tracking your expenses. But how do you take it to the next level? Here are some tips and tricks to help you get the most out of your budget and achieve your financial goals.
First, automate as much as possible. Whenever you can, automate the process of tracking your expenses. For example, you can set up automatic bank transfers to allocate money to savings or pay bills. Many banks and credit card companies offer online tools that allow you to download your transaction history into a CSV file, which you can then import into your spreadsheet. This will save you a ton of time and effort. Next, set financial goals. What do you want to achieve with your budget? Are you saving for a down payment on a house, paying off debt, or planning a vacation? Setting clear, achievable financial goals can help you stay motivated and focused on your budget. Break your goals down into smaller, more manageable steps. This will make it easier to track your progress and celebrate your successes along the way. Create a budget around your goals, allowing you to reach them faster.
Then, use charts and graphs. Visualizing your spending data can be incredibly powerful. Most spreadsheet programs allow you to create charts and graphs that show you how your money is being spent. This can help you identify areas where you're overspending and highlight areas for potential savings. Experiment with different types of charts and graphs, such as pie charts, bar graphs, and line graphs. This is also a great way to monitor your progress toward your financial goals. Also, review your budget regularly. Don't just set up your budget and forget about it! Make it a habit to review your budget on a regular basis. This can be weekly, bi-weekly, or monthly, depending on your needs. Check your income and expenses, and look for any discrepancies or unexpected charges. Make adjustments to your budget as needed, based on your spending habits and financial goals. Finally, don't be afraid to experiment. There's no one-size-fits-all approach to budgeting. Experiment with different budgeting methods and techniques to find what works best for you. Try different expense categories, spending trackers, and goal-setting strategies. Don't be afraid to make mistakes or adjust your approach as you go. The most important thing is to find a system that you can stick with and that helps you achieve your financial goals.
